    Can you better help me understand what to expect with the dining plan regarding my 2.5 year old? It says that she can eat off a parents plate. What does that mean? Will she get her own plate and I just give her the food from my plate?

    Hi William!

    That's entirely accurate! They'll usually provide you with a saucer plate, which you can use to put the appropriate portions you'd like your kid to eat, based on what you ordered. So, whenever I order, I try to consider both what I and my toddler like to eat, so I know I can give them something they'll like.
